public async Task <JsonResult> SaveUserArea([FromBody] UserAreaModel objUserArea) { AssestController controller = new AssestController(); int result = await controller.SaveUserArea(objUserArea); return(Json(result)); }
public OperationResult RemoveUserArea(UserAreaModel model) { var entity = UserAreas.FirstOrDefault( t => t.UserId == model.UserId && t.AreaId == model.AreaId); if (entity == null) { return(new OperationResult(OperationResultType.Success, "已经删除")); } else { UserAreaRepository.Delete(entity); return(new OperationResult(OperationResultType.Success, "删除成功")); } }
public OperationResult SetUserArea(UserAreaModel model) { var entity = UserAreas.FirstOrDefault( t => t.UserId == model.UserId && t.AreaId == model.AreaId); if (entity == null) { entity = new UserArea { UserId = model.UserId, AreaId = model.AreaId, }; UserAreaRepository.Insert(entity); return(new OperationResult(OperationResultType.Success, "添加成功")); } else { return(new OperationResult(OperationResultType.Success, "已经存在")); } }
public ActionResult Delete(UserAreaModel model) { var result = UserAreaService.RemoveUserArea(model); return(Json(result)); }
public ActionResult Create(UserAreaModel model) { var result = UserAreaService.SetUserArea(model); return(Json(result)); }